“ Helen DeArman
Helen DeArman, 83, of Davison, Mich., died Dec. 2, 1997, at McLaren Regional Medical Center, Flint, Mich. She was born June 13, 1914, in Piggott, Ark., and moved to Davison from Barefoot Bay in 1996. Mrs. DeArman was a member of the Barefoot Bay Florida Baptist Church. Surviving are one daughter, Glenda McKeachie, of Davison; one stepson, James DeArman, of Pinconning, Mich.; two stepdaughters, Kathleen Alstott, of Fenton, Mich., and Linda Murray, of Leapwood, Tenn; 10 grandchildren; and 10 great-grandchildren. A graveside memorial service was held Dec. 6 at Davison Cemetery, Davison, with the Rev. Randal Schultz officiating. Allen Funeral HOme, Davison, was in charge of arrangements. “

“ James Claude DeArman II, 65, of Galdwin, passed away on Tuesday, Mar. 2, at Mid Michigan Medical Center, Midland.
He was born on June 25, 1944 in Bay City, to James I and Myrtle (LaBean) DeArman. He married Margot A. Coleman on Dec. 18, 1976 in Gladwin. He was a veteran of the United States Air Force, serving in the Vietnam Era. He was employed with TRW of Sterling Heights doing Auto Heat Treat. He had lived in Gladwin County since 2007, previously residing in Chattanooga, Tenn., and was a member of Standish VFW.
He is survived by his wife, Margot DeArman, of Gladwin; sons, James C. III (Lori) DeArman, of Port Huron, Jon DeArman, of Ferndale; daughter, Brigette (Adam) Loyd, of Chattanooga, Tenn.; 10 grandchildren; eight great-grandchildren; mother and step-father, Myrtle and Charles Pletos, of Sterling Heights; sisters, Kathleen (Garry) Alstott, of Fenton, Linda (David) Murray, of Swartz Creek; in-laws, Leo and Isabel Coleman, of Beaverton and several nieces and nephews.
He was preceded in death by his father, James and brother, Joseph.
Funeral services will be conducted on Friday, Mar. 5, at 2:30 p.m. with visitation beginning at 12 noon at Hall-Kokotovich Funeral Home, Gladwin. Rev. Adam Loyd and Rev. Steven Padgett will be officiating. Visitation will be held on Thursday, Mar. 4, from 4-9 p.m. at the funeral home. In lieu of flowers, memorial contributions may be made to Heartland Hospice or Seed of Faith Ministry, East Ridge, Tenn.
